Output 15c228536385318e620550a8d6c72766b7f0ba8dee904851a1368b2369d144a5:34

value
495989
script pubkey
OP_0 OP_PUSHBYTES_20 7e4295e1663f2e59befa7df0e2bac77330705bcf
address
bc1q0epftctx8uh9n0h60hcw9wk8wvc8qk702wuxpw
transaction
15c228536385318e620550a8d6c72766b7f0ba8dee904851a1368b2369d144a5
confirmations
191523
spent
true